International Trade and Investments 

Torys has an active practice in international trade law, with extensive experience and expertise in the complementary field of antitrust and competition law. The members of our practice lawyers regularly advise clients and other law firms on

  • World Trade Organization issues
  • NAFTA issues
  • the Investment Canada Act


We have advised on

  • one of the first bi-national panel reviews initiated by a corporation under NAFTA
  • actions brought by investors under the investor/state arbitration provisions of NAFTA
  • anti-dumping and related matters
  • matters before the Canadian International Trade Tribunal

Our lawyers have worked in senior advisory positions with the current chair of the Standing Committee of the House of Commons on Foreign Affairs and International Trade, and with the Minister of Justice and Attorney General of Canada. They also teach public international and international trade law.
